The National Board for Professional Teaching Standards (NBPTS) has created a complete evaluation process leading to National Board Certification in science, amongst different topic areas, for practicing lecturers. Currently, certification is on the market just for teachers at the high-faculty stage (students 14–18+ years previous). Certification guidelines in science are underneath development for individuals who teach youngsters of ages 7–15 years. National board-licensed academics demonstrate high ranges of data and abilities as evidenced by way of a two-part evaluation process that includes improvement of a portfolio at the trainer’s school and an analysis at a centralized location (NBPTS 1999). The National Science Teachers Association (NSTA) has additionally created a plan for a science Teacher Certification Program, which at present is being reviewed.

That’s likely as a result of only four% of kindergarten by way of second grade U.S. college teachers have undergraduate majors in science or science education and most have taken no college-degree science courses in any respect. It is frequent among U.S. main grade academics for their last science course to have been 10 th grade basic biology. That mentioned, the science competence of main faculty lecturers’ is sort of a moot point since science instruction within the major grades so hardly ever happens.
